Patchwork foot aka Alpha Foot... A misnomer for the Alphasew (brand name) Patchwork Foot. This is a relatively new foot that is used for piecing or anytime you want a perfect quarter-inch seam.

The foot has a quarter-inch 'toe' to the right of the needle and an eighth-inch 'toe' to the left (to prevent interfering with a previously sewn seam). The foot flares about a half inch back from the toe tips to fully cover the feed dogs. There are quarter-inch markings along the right side of the foot and eighth inch markings on the left. The foot is made of metal, is two piece (hinged), and comes with a removable fabric guide (to aid straight-line quilting or basting).
